牛骨文教育服务平台(让学习变的简单)
博文笔记

php截取中英文混合字符串

创建时间:2016-12-02 投稿人: 浏览次数:569
mb_strwidth($str, $encoding) 返回字符串的宽度
$str 要计算的字符串

$encoding 要使用的编码,如 utf8、gbk



mb_strimwidth($str, $start, $width, $tail, $encoding) 按宽度截取字符串
$str 要截取的字符串
$start 从哪个位置开始截取,默认是0
$width 要截取的宽度
$tail 追加到截取字符串后边的字符串,常用的是 ...
$encoding 要使用的编码

例子:




mb_strwidth($member,"utf8")>10)?mb_strimwidth($member, 0, 10,"...","utf8"):$member

声明:该文观点仅代表作者本人,牛骨文系教育信息发布平台,牛骨文仅提供信息存储空间服务。